This is a difficult read - the kind of book that gives you the feeling of being there, right alongside someone going through traumatic, life altering experiences. I felt connected to all of the female protagonists and I think Rum did an outstanding job crafting women who were multifaceted and who seemed authentic.

Why not 5⭐️? For me, when reading this type of story that is often harrowing, I appreciate a style that is more poetic than I found here. This is not to say that Rum’s prose is weak. It’s more direct, and perhaps for some this might make the events / themes come across even more powerfully. Personally, I like a little more rich use of language in narratives with heavier themes and content. 

A strong reading experience that made an impact and left me eager to read more by this writer.
